Punching Robots 2084

With Your Host, Rob Remakes

Tag: Delta

  • Δ / Delta

    Matt’s Δ (Delta to its friends) is what you get when you cross the Star Wars trench run with Douglas Trumbull’s 2001 Stargate and throw in a healthy dollop of Warp-esque sounds. In other words, it’s an incredibly astounding looking and sounding thing. It’s currently kinda lost being 360 only and having been available through…